How many grapes does it require to make a bottle of white wine?


It takes about 2.5 pounds of grapes to make a bottle of white wine. This equals to about 40-60 grapes, depending on the size of the grape.

What are the distinctions in between white and red white wine?


There are lots of various kinds of white wines, but the two main classifications are red and white. Both red and white wines have their own special tastes, fragrances, and health benefits.

Red white wine is made from red or black grapes that have been fermented with their skins. Red red wine has a bolder, fuller flavor than white red wine.

White red wine is made from white grapes that have actually been fermented without their skins. The absence of skins gives gewurztraminer its light color. Gewurztraminer has a lighter, more delicate taste than red white wine. It is also lower in calories and alcohol than red wine.
